Born in India, raised in Brazil and higher-educated in the US, Nalin Rohatgi has since the mid ‘90s been living & working in the US in globally-focused roles. Nalin is a Director on Nokia Corporation’s Location & Commerce business, based in Chicago, IL, focusing on digital mapping and location-based products & services. His responsibilities span the Automotive, Enterprise and Consumer industry verticals and across the North & South American markets. In his previous role, Nalin was Global Manager of Business Development & Strategy in Microsoft Corporation’s OEM Mobile & Embedded Business, where he led a multinational team responsible for worldwide channel partner sales, business development and marketing strategy for Windows® Phone, Windows Mobile® & Windows® Embedded Handheld products. Prior to joining the Mobile & Embedded sales division, Nalin was part of the Mobile & Embedded product group as International Program Manager, where he was responsible for leading globalization projects for the product planning, development and release of Windows Mobile® & Windows® Embedded products in international markets. Nalin started at Microsoft in 2003, based in Seattle, WA, as Technical Account Manager where he managed Premier Enterprise accounts across Latin America, serving as the owner of customers’ operational health with their use of Microsoft’s platform & messaging technologies.
Prior to Microsoft, Nalin was Global Infrastructure Project Manager with Shell Oil Company in Houston, Texas, managing the Global IT Infrastructure project for deployment in Shell’s subsidiaries throughout Latin America. Nalin also worked for Hewlett-Packard Company’s Enterprise Services arm as an IT Consultant on the Continental Airlines & Enron Corporation accounts. He started his career at Reynolds & Reynolds as a member of the Brazil market entry team responsible for the development and implementation of a localized version of the UCS automotive dealership information management system.
